The process that introduces genetic variability among the gametes is meiosis only.

Here's why:

  1. Mitosis is a process of cell division that results in two genetically identical daughter cells developing from a single parent cell, and thus it does not introduce genetic variability.

  2. Meiosis, on the other hand, is a type of cell division that reduces the number of chromosomes in the parent cell by half and produces four gamete cells. This process is what leads to genetic diversity in organisms.

  3. Both mitosis and meiosis are processes of cell division, but only meiosis results in the genetic variation among the gametes.
